Biodegradable hospital curtain and curtain system, method of making and composition
Abstract
Disclosed is a biodegradable hospital privacy curtain and curtain hardware having: a non-biodegradable polymer selected from a group consisting of polyethylene (PE), polypropylene (PP), polyvinylchloride (PVC) and combinations thereof; and an additive comprising a blend or copolymer of (1) a first polymer selected from a poly-lactic acid (PLA), a polyhydroxyalkanoates (PHA) or a combination thereof and (2) a second polymer which is a poly-terephthalate. The curtain has a first hardness on the durometer scale and the curtain hardware has a second hardness on the durometer scale, different than the first hardness on the durometer scale. Also disclosed is a method of making a hospital disposable.
